§ 6741 Nonresident Engineer Registration Exemption

Key Takeaways

  • •If you live outside California, you don’t need to register there to work as an engineer.
  • •You must already be allowed to work as an engineer in another state.
  • •You can’t have an office or regular workplace in California.
  • •You can offer engineering work in California, but you can’t actually do the work there.

Example

An engineer from Texas who works in Texas wants to help a friend in California with an engineering problem.

The Texas engineer can talk about the project and give advice, but they can’t actually do the engineering work in California unless they register there. Since they don’t live in California and don’t have an office there, they don’t need to register just to offer help.

§ 6741 Nonresident Engineer Registration Exemption

Any person, firm, partnership, or corporation is exempt from registration under the provisions of this chapter who meets all the following: (a) Is a nonresident of the State of California. (b) Is legally qualified in another state to practice as a civil, electrical, or mechanical engineer. (c) Does not maintain a regular place of business in this state. (d) Offers to but does not practice civil, electrical, or mechanical engineering in this state. (Amended by Stats. 2000, Ch. 1006, Sec. 15. Effective January 1, 2001.)
